Output 27689a4d4d887fdd960cb8670672b7854aeb243184930427d3527d6a0c59c5b9:0

value
150108623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f137951eccbafe04d5d9692ba9c04270d8e656c2 OP_EQUAL
address
MVtbfbpiZK2uavwX7cM6rvRCZjh1QZcmsa
transaction
27689a4d4d887fdd960cb8670672b7854aeb243184930427d3527d6a0c59c5b9
spent
true